DBR Podcast #628 - Who Plays, Who Sits Next Year, Part 1: The Perimeter
Next year should be good but there are a lot of questions to answer
The portal is closed (as far as Duke is concerned)! According to everything the Duke Basketball Roundup has heard, the Duke roster for 2024-25 is pretty much set. There may be a practice player brought it but in terms of meaningful rotation guys, these are the 11 guys. So, the next natural question is — who plays what role on next year’s team? The DBR Podcast crew — Jason Evans, Donald Wine, and frequent guest-host and DBR contributor Scott Rich — sit down for a deep dive into that question... and they all have different answers.
In part 1 of this exercise, they look only at the perimeter players — from the 5th year transfers to Duke two returnees to a trio of intriguing freshmen. If you want to know which guys start, which one factor in the rotation, and which ones may struggle for minutes, this is the episode you need to listen to.
